Reviewing the relevance tuning notes for Glimmerfind before they land in the runbook. One concern for on-call: the doc describes the field boosts but not how they interact with the freshness decay — if recall drops overnight, the decay half-life is the first thing to check, not the boosts. I added a paragraph clarifying that, plus the rollback procedure for reverting weights without a redeploy. Please verify the runbook values against production, since staging drifted last quarter. The constants as currently deployed are these.

constants for yafog-hawep:
RATE_LIMITS = {
    "aldeth": 722,
    "tamix": 452,
}

**Ticket: Config drift on Thimbleworks slim images**

After the image-slimming effort last sprint, the Thimbleworks runtime containers dropped several baked-in defaults that the old fat images carried. Result: nodes rebuilt since Thursday are running with library fallbacks instead of our tuned values, while older nodes still have the originals. Symptoms include inconsistent GC pauses and mismatched log levels across the fleet. On-call should reconcile all nodes against the canonical set. The intended configuration values are as follows.

settings of yawif-yafop:
[druys]
port = 9000
region = south-3
host = druys.zemvarsoft.internal
team = frador
timeout_ms = 3000
retries = 4

### SDK Parity Checks

The Lanternfly Python and Go SDKs must stay feature-matched. The Paritybot job diffs their public surfaces nightly and flags drift in the Drydock dashboard. If a gap appears, file it before release, not after. Paritybot queries the internal catalog service, authenticating with the key below.

app token of fajop-fahif = qvz4-AnML